LEFTOVER THANKSGIVING TURKEY PESTO PANINI
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cooking Time: 5 minutes
Servings: 4 people
Directions:
- Heat olive oil in a grill pan over medium-high heat.
- Spread two tablespoons of pesto over one side of French bread and top it with mozzarella, turkey, tomatoes, avocado, and top half of bread. Repeat with the remaining slices of bread.
- Add sandwich to pan and grill until the bread is golden and the cheese is melted. Let it stay two to three minutes on each side.
Ingredients:
1 tablespoon olive oil
1 loaf of French bread cut into 3 to 4 equal pieces
½ cup pesto homemade or store bought
4-8 ounces mozzarella sliced
2 cups chopped leftover Thanksgiving turkey
2 Roma tomatoes thinly sliced
1 avocado halved, seeded, peeled and sliced
